how does it smoke---if its just on startup , more than likely its valve guide seals, or the guides are worn and needs to be replaced but if it smokes all the time or just under heavy acceleration thats something deeper in the engine and usually means it needs a rebuild. A lot of folks have the rings and bearings replaced in the block and consider that a rebuild---not even close---so if you give us a little more detail about the smoke we can offer a lot better advise................Dan
